Final Report on the FAIR Data Publisher - A Foundation for Interoperable Data Spaces in Europe

This image was generated using AI

With the completion of the FAIR Data Publisher project, MISSION KI presents the results of a key initiative within its work on data ecosystems. Under the leadership of the Gesellschaft für wissenschaftliche Datenverarbeitung mbH Göttingen (GWDG), 18 partners developed an open service architecture for FAIR Digital Objects (FDOs) – building blocks for secure, standardized, and interoperable data exchange across sectoral and national boundaries.

The newly published final report consolidates two years of development work toward establishing a common data language for research, public administration, and industry. FDOs make information uniquely identifiable, machine-readable, and legally compliant to use – regardless of where it is stored or which system it originates from.

Dr. Sven Bingert, Project Manager at GWDG:

"With the FAIR Digital Objects, we are creating the foundation for a future-proof data economy. They combine data, metadata, and rights within a shared framework – machine-readable, interoperable, and trustworthy."

The architecture was tested in five application domains: from digital medicine to industrial manufacturing and robotics, all the way to complex systems and quantum computing. In all areas, FDOs demonstrated how they can facilitate access to previously unused datasets (dark data) while enhancing transparency, traceability, and reusability — for example in research data, production processes, or digital twins.

In addition to the technical implementation, the legal and economic dimensions of the architecture were also thoroughly assessed. The report shows how FDOs can be aligned with existing regulatory frameworks — such as the GDPR, the Data Act, and the Data Governance Act — and outlines the potential they offer for new business and operating models. The recommendations provide impetus for further transfer into public data infrastructures, research institutions, and enterprises.
